7.2
Initializing the transmitter/battery holder for the fi rst time
A.
Install the 4 AA batteries into the Profl ame 2 battery holder, note the polarity of the batteries and insert as
indicated on the cover (+/-).
B.
Ensure the 3 position slider switch is switched to the "REMOTE" position (middle position).
C.
Press the reset/programming button, use a small object such as a paper clip in order to reach the button
marked PRG, as shown in the illustration below.
D.
The battery holder will beep 3 times to indicate that it's ready to synchronize with the transmitter.
E.
Install the 3 AAA batteries into the transmitter, as shown in the photograph below, then press the ON
button, The battery holder will beep 4 times to indicate that the transmitter's command is accepted.
NOTE: THE INITIALIZING PROCESS MUST BE COMPLETED WITHIN 10 SECONDS OF PRESSING THE RESET/
PROGRAM BUTTON (PRG).
